In winter, our hands are at increased risk. Even short-term exposure to cold wind can make reddened skin inflamed, cover it with cracks and bumps. What are the reasons for such undesirable phenomena?

Causes of chicks in the hands of adults

It is believed that chicks on the hands often appear in children, but many people in adulthood able to face this problem. There are many reasons and explanations for its occurrence.

Causes of chicks in adults:

  • Chemical exposure. Doing chores with the use of household chemicals without gloves can cause damage to the delicate skin of the hands, aggravated by cold weather.
  • Lack of protection. Prolonged exposure to air without gloves in cold, especially humid weather, leads to chapping and damage to the skin.
  • Wet gloves. The extra moisture in the cold makes the hands especially vulnerable and speeds up the process of chick formation.
  • Dry skin. If the skin on the hands is dry, then it is better not to go outside without the use of special protective creams, this is fraught with the indicated negative consequences.
  • Chemical peels. IN winter time years, it is advisable to abandon chemical peels for hands that are too thinning of the dermis. It is better to use gentle natural remedies.
  • Disease symptoms. You need to know that under the guise of chicks, symptoms of allergies, all kinds of dermatitis, scabies, psoriasis, eczema and other skin diseases can often appear.
  • Wrong soap. Washing your hands often with soap makes them extra dry. In this case, it is rational to use softening fortified gels that carefully care for the skin.
  • insufficient care. With the onset of cold weather, our hands demand additional care. It is advisable to make special prophylactic baths, apply a greasy cream, use a massage that improves the absorption of the necessary components.
  • Hormonal disorders. The skin on the hands is especially sensitive due to taking hormonal drugs, in the presence of hormonal dysfunctions.
  • Vitamin deficiency. Unbalanced diets and lack of vitamins in the body also increase the risk of disease.
The moisture content in the skin of the hands is five times lower than in the integuments on the face. But the hands are almost a dozen times more likely than the face to be exposed to detergents. That is why in the cold season they are subject to such high risk negative impact natural factors.

Causes of chicks in the hands of children


Winter, despite its harsh nature, is often the favorite time of the year for children. The abundance of snow, outdoor games on fresh air, excitement and fun are nice bonuses that this harsh time gives them. But parents should be more careful funny Games did not adversely affect children's health.

Causes of chicks in children:

  1. Vitamin deficiency. Often a growing body is faced with a deficiency of vitamins and trace elements, which can lead to the appearance of chicks.
  2. Unsuitable cleansers. Washing the hands of a child, especially in the cold season, is a responsible task. If the soap dries the skin too much, then the problem under consideration is likely to occur. It is undesirable, for example, to use a product with triclosan, which removes both harmful and beneficial bacteria, dries out the epidermis, and worsens protection from external negative influences.
  3. Improper hand washing. Both excessively hot and excessively cold water should not be used to wash a child's hands. You should use warm water, and also teach the baby to dry his hands thoroughly with a towel.
  4. Prolonged exposure to moisture. Excessive moisture of the hands, especially, for example, when playing snowballs in the cold in wet gloves, - common cause violations of the integrity of the skin.
  5. Hand exposure. Atmospheric phenomena such as rain, cold and wind can significantly harm children's hands that are not protected by mittens or gloves.
  6. Hormonal disbalance. It's quite rare, but quite real reason the occurrence of chicks in children, especially in adolescence.
Excessive redness, a feeling of tightness, intense itching, tingling and burning, microcracks, and in complex cases transparent blisters are called as obvious symptoms of the lesions in question on the skin.

It is important to remember that if the symptoms of pimples continue to develop in the child, even after two days of use baby cream you need to see a dermatologist. This should be done in order to prevent unwanted complications and possible serious skin diseases.

How to cure chicks on hands with vegetable oils


Vegetable oils - amazing gifts nature, thanks to which we have the opportunity to significantly improve our health. Along with medicines these natural remedies able to provide effective help in an uncompromising struggle with chicks.

Recipes from chicks with vegetable oils:

  1. Immerse hands for 15 minutes in a mixture of warm water (1 l) and olive oil(17 g). Then the skin is blotted, lubricated nourishing cream. Then put on cotton gloves. Until the chicks are eliminated, manipulations are carried out daily in the evening.
  2. Sunflower or olive oil (100 g) is combined with an oil solution of retinol (20 g). The composition is gently rubbed into problem areas three times a day. The epidermis is softened and fortified.
  3. Almond oil is extremely effective in coping with the problem under consideration. A few drops should be lubricated hands at night. After that, it is recommended to wear suitable cotton gloves.
  4. Burdock oil is famous for its miraculous properties. It eliminates dryness of the epidermis, fights peeling, nourishes the skin, removes microbes, and is an excellent source of vitamins. In the morning and evening, about five drops of oil should be poured onto the hands and then gently massaged into the skin.
  5. You can also apply slightly warmed olive oil with a cotton swab to problem areas. Then you should put on plastic gloves, and mittens on them. After half an hour, gloves and mittens are removed and a greasy cream is applied.
  6. A mixture of sunflower or olive oil (20 g) and milk (20 g) is very effective. Regularly lubricating your hands with it, you can quickly get rid of chicks, literally in three procedures.
  7. performance in the fight for beautiful hands sea ​​buckthorn oil differs. A few drops rubbed into problematic skin effectively relieve itching and irritation.
  8. Calendula oil has a wound-healing effect. Apply to hands nutrient mixture three drops of this oil and a tablespoon of olive oil. Then cotton gloves are put on for the whole night.
In the struggle for the beauty and health of hands, natural vegetable oils are our reliable help. Using simple and effective recipes, you can get rid of unpleasant problem. The main thing is not to run it and start treatment on time.

What is the danger of chicks in children

As a result of damage to the skin of the hands, cracks and wounds rapidly form on the surface. The child cannot control himself, and when itching bothers him, he involuntarily scratches the wounds. Microbes easily penetrate into them, and this causes serious illness skin, often infectious. They demand long-term treatment. Parents who have not coped with the destruction of chicks after a few days should immediately consult a doctor for help - only a specialist can determine the nature of the pathology.
